Gujarat to announce Defence equipments manufaction policy:Narendra Modi


Vadodara, 10 September 2012

Speaking in a function of Federation of Gujarat Industries in Vadodara today, Gujarat Chief Minister Narendra Modi said that the state will announce a policy on defense equipments manufacturing.

“We will come out with a policy on defense equipment manufacturing,” Shri Modi said.

“India received independence 70 years back, and we are still importing arms from foreign countries, spending billions of rupees in foreign exchange. If our entire security is dependent on foreign countries, it’s not proper for a self esteemed nation with 120 crore people,” he added.

“Even trucks for our Army come from foreign nations! The nation may or may not do something in this regard, but Gujarat will do,” he further added.

“We have directed out Universities to make some changes in engineering studies. Sardar Patel University has already started courses,” shri Modi said.
